我想在postgre和firebird数据库之间做出选择.该数据库将安装在带有asp.net 3.5的Windows 2003服务器上.我不想因为价格问题而使用sql server而且我不想要MySQL我对它以及.net连接器和会员提供商有不好的体验.
解决方法
Postgres给我留下了深刻的印象;它传统上具有比MySQL更完整的功能集(在ACID合规性,对高级查询的支持等方面),它具有可靠的Windows ODBC驱动程序,并且其文档严格指出它偏离SQL标准的任何领域. (所有数据库,似乎都在一个方面或另一个方面有所偏差,但Postgres是我见过的唯一一个确保你知道什么时候这样做的人.)我没有尝试过你描述的使用方案,但是我在Linux上运行它并从Windows ODBC和Linux客户端访问它都没有问题.
我对Firebird没有任何经验;抱歉.